WebJun 19, 2013 · The easiest way I've found to create postscripts is the following, using the setEPS () command: setEPS () postscript ("whatever.eps") plot (rnorm (100), main="Hey Some Data") dev.off () It's surprising how useful this is, and how hidden a feature it is.
